Arsenal midfielder Martin Odegaard agrees with Mikel Arteta that the club’s fans will play an important role in Tuesday’s game.

The Gunners are preparing to face Porto at home in the Champions League Round of 16, second leg this Tuesday. In the first game, the Portuguese representative won first 1-0 UFABET

“I always believed that I would get the chance to play important games and play in the Champions League. I think football doesn’t always work out the way you expect it to.” Odegaard the Norwegian midfielder said.

“Like my time at (Real) Madrid, the loan plans didn’t go as planned. But that’s football. And that’s life.

“I think that (the atmosphere at Emirates Stadium) is important for us. The fans and what they do is very special. We feel it every time we go on the field. They have helped us a lot and I am sure tomorrow (Tuesday) they will do their part wonderfully. I can’t wait.

“Like I said before. We have to focus on ourselves and do what we can. Including the history that we can make We have to fight for the biggest competition and show that we can do that.”
